Ordinals
beta
Sat 938329089976452
decimal
187665.4089976452
degree
0°187665′177″4089976452‴
percentile
44.68233766707688%
name
hexussxwopx
cycle
0
epoch
0
period
93
block
187665
offset
4089976452
timestamp
2012-07-05 17:07:17 UTC
rarity
common
prev
next